opener vorhanden ?

Einklappen
X
 
  • Filter
  • Zeit
  • Anzeigen
Alles löschen
neue Beiträge

  • TBT
    antwortet
    na, ganz so einfach war nicht
    muß so heißen:

    Code:
    if(opener && !opener.closed && opener.f1 != null && opener.f1.name != null){
    ...

    Einen Kommentar schreiben:


  • wahsaga
    antwortet
    Re: opener vorhanden ?

    normalerweise ist der einfachste weg um abzufragen ob ein objekt existiert !objekname, also in deinem falle:

    if(!opener) { // fenster nicht mehr da, nix tun }
    else { // deine weitere verarbeitung }

    umgekehrt müsste natürlich auch
    if(opener) { ... }
    gehen, um gleich abzufragen ob es noch da ist...

    Einen Kommentar schreiben:


  • TBT
    hat ein Thema erstellt opener vorhanden ?.

    opener vorhanden ?

    Hallo,

    wie kann ich in JS überprüfen, ob das Fenster "opener" noch vorhanden ist,
    sich dort ein Formular "f1" und darin ein Textfeld "name" befindet.

    ich will in einem Popup Daten an das öffnende Fenster geben,
    und Scriptfehler abfangen, derzeit ist es so:

    Code:
    function get(param){
    	if(opener.f1.name.value != "")
    		opener.f1.name.value+= "," + param;
    	else
    		opener.f1.name.value+=param;
    }
Lädt...
X